A recent story of a pug puppy being surrendered to an Arizona shelter ripped our hearts out. Instead of the person bringing the surrendered pug in person, this person left the poor pup right outside in a trash bin. Luckily, an employee of Maricopa County Animal Care & Control discovered the pug. As unfortunate as this is, the story does have a happy ending. Read the rest of the post to find out more!

Wow! Within hours of posting this story on their Facebook account, the shelter updated the post and said the pug was already adopted. That's wonderful news! We just know Dumpling, a perfect name for this pup, is going to have a wonderful life with her new family.
